在软件开发过程中,代码的质量直接影响到应用的安全性和性能。随着技术的发展,开发者们面临越来越复杂的挑战,而传统的代码审查方式已经难以满足需求。为此,腾讯云推出了一款强大的工具——静态分析,它不仅能够帮助开发者提升代码安全性,还能优化程序性能。本文将深入探讨如何利用腾讯云静态分析来改善您的项目。
什么是静态分析?
静态分析是一种无需执行程序即可检查源代码的方法。通过预先定义好的规则集或模型对代码进行扫描,它可以发现潜在的安全漏洞、逻辑错误以及其他不符合编程规范的问题。相比于动态测试(需要运行应用程序),静态分析具有成本低、速度快等优点,在软件开发生命周期早期就能发现问题所在。
腾讯云静态分析的优势
1. 全面的安全检查:基于多年积累的安全经验,腾讯云提供了一个包含数千条安全检测规则的知识库,覆盖了OWASP Top 10等多种常见威胁类型。
2. 深度性能优化建议:除了安全性之外,该服务还支持识别可能导致性能瓶颈的编码模式,并给出相应的改进建议。
3. 易用性强:用户可以通过简单的界面配置完成整个分析流程,同时支持多种主流编程语言及框架。
4. 持续集成/部署(CI/CD)友好:可轻松地与现有DevOps管道整合,实现自动化质量保证过程。
如何使用腾讯云静态分析服务
1. 登录至腾讯云官网并注册账号。
2. 寻找“开发工具”类别下的“静态代码分析”产品。
3. 根据指引上传您的源代码文件或者直接连接到GitHub等版本控制系统。
4. 设置合适的分析参数后启动任务。
5. 查看结果报告,针对发现的问题采取相应措施。
面对日益增长的应用复杂度以及不断变化的安全形势,采用先进的工具和技术手段变得尤为重要。腾讯云静态分析凭借其强大功能和简便操作成为开发者不可或缺的好帮手。无论是希望加强代码防护还是追求极致效率的企业和个人,都可以从中获益良多。
现在就行动起来吧!别忘了先领取腾讯云优惠券,享受更多实惠哦!。
本文由阿里云优惠网发布。发布者:编辑员。禁止采集与转载行为,违者必究。出处:https://aliyunyh.com/367130.html
其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。